The dua "Subhanallahi Wa Bihamdihi Subhanallahil Azeem" is a way for Muslims to praise and glorify Allah. It's like saying, "Allah is perfect, and we praise Him. Allah is mighty and great." This dua reminds Muslims to acknowledge Allah's greatness and be thankful for His blessings in a simple yet powerful way.

Subhanallahi wa bihamdihi, Subhanallahil 'Azimi wa bihamdihi, Astaghfirullah. between the Adhan and Fard of Fajr. Is this from Hadith? Answer. Imam Ghazali (rahimahullah) has quoted this Hadith in Ihya 'Ulumid din. This narration prescribes that this dhikr should be recited between subh sawdiq (the break of dawn) and the Fard of Fajr.

104047 Publication : 17-04-2008 Views : 128203 en Question What are the deeper meanings of subhanallah wa bihamdihi and bismillah? Please explain, for they will help me in my prayer. Summary of answer Subhan Allah means declaring Allah to be above every bad thing. Wa bihamdihi means combining tasbih (glorification) and hamd (praise).

Subhanallahi WA Bihamdihi Importance in Hadith. Hazrat Abu Huraira says that Hazrat Muhammad (PBUH) said: That there are two words which are very dear to Allah Almighty, very light on the tongue (i.e. they are easy to read), very heavy in the scales of deeds, those two words are: " subhanallahi wa bihamdihi, subhan allahil azeem ".

Hadith Abu Dharr reported that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) was asked as to which words were the best. He said: Those for which Allah made a choice for His Angels and His servants (and the words are):" Glory be Allah and praise is due to Him. Source: Sahih Muslim 2731

There are many authentic hadith that talk about the importance and benefits of reciting these expressions the 1st one is: Narrated Abu Huraira: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) said, "Whoever says, 'Subhan Allah wa bihamdihi,' one hundred times a day, will be forgiven all his sins even if they were as much as the foam of the sea.
